MEMO — Sales Leads

Effective Monday: large-deal discounts on the Ostrane platform cap at 15% without deal desk approval. Deals over 400 units route to Mireille's team. No retroactive discounting. Bundling with Ostrane Care is allowed; double-dipping is not. Violations void commission on the affected deal. Questions go to your regional lead. Context on why this matters is below.

internal memo for bawep-haweg: Zorvanox Systems is in early talks to buy Weniusek Systems for about $23.3 million. The Ralax launch date is October 4, and nothing goes to the press before then.

**Q: How do I unlock the Gritstone profiler's archive node when memory traces stop flushing?**

The Gritstone GPU memory profiler writes trace archives to a sealed volume on the telemetry host. If the flush daemon dies mid-write, the volume locks itself and on-call must reopen it manually before traces resume. Restart the daemon first; if the volume stays sealed, run the unseal utility from the admin shell. The utility will prompt for the recovery passphrase, which is listed below.

recovery phrase for tafop-tagef: casdor-ulair-norys-druion-sorius-jorael-ralwyn

## Handover: cold storage archiving (Icebox)

Hey — welcome aboard. The Icebox job sweeps cold buckets older than 180 days into deep archive every Sunday. It's mostly hands-off, but watch the manifest step: if it times out, just rerun, it's idempotent. Don't touch the legal-hold buckets; they're excluded on purpose. Marisol owns the retention policy questions. The sweeper picks up its settings at startup, currently set as follows:

deployment values, hafop-fahag:
wenael:
  pin: 9737
  metrics_host: metrics.wenael.lumicsys.internal
  tenant: holwyn
  seal: seal_b99b9847